Excellent NYE dining experience. Despite the unexpected rain, we were glad to have reserved an indoor spot which offered great privacy within the restaurant’s striking brutalist-modern design. The $150 preset NYE menu included four courses; the only course without choices was the gnocchi, and everything was very well executed and delicious. The cocktails were great as well.
